Hi:
As I see it, you have two options if you have not tried both of them already.
1. Make a bootable USB recovery drive using the HP cloud recovery client utility and see if that works.
Here is an info link for how to use that utility...
https://support.hp.com/us-en/document/c06162205
2. Create a bootable W10 USB flash drive using the Microsoft media creation tool at the link below....
https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/software-download/windows10
If W10 installs using the second method, you can install the drivers and available software from your PC's support page.
